Sunnova To Acquire Lennar's Residential Solar Platform SunStreet
Sunnova Energy International Inc. (NYSE: NOVA) inked an agreement to acquire Lennar Corporation’s (NYSE: LEN) residential solar platform SunStreet and become Lennar’s exclusive residential solar storage service provider.
The partnership will focus on developing and launching innovative energy technologies via Lennar’s tech-focused subsidiary Len X, LLC.
LENX will sustain an equity ownership interest in Sunnova and provide tax equity investments to support Sunnova’s homebuilder customer pipeline.
The collaboration will be focused on decarbonization, cleaner and reliable energy solutions to homeowners.
LENX will receive up to 7.22 million Sunnova shares as total purchase consideration, including earnout provision.
The acquisition will provide Sunnova with a multi-year supply of homesites, cost reduction synergies, production platform and upsell opportunities.
Price action: NOVA shares are up 1.83% at $50 in the pre-market session on the last check Wednesday.
